“Boris Johnson systematically denies”, “sinks into a lie “ and “hijack reality”, estimates Wednesday January 12 on franceinfo Agnès Alexandre-Collier, specialist in political life in the United Kingdom. Despite the British Prime Minister’s apologies on Wednesday for attending a party in Downing Street in full lockdown in 2020, this “accumulation of scandals” and lies “starts to be a problem” within his own party.

franceinfo: Does it seriously heat up for Boris Johnson?

Agnès Alexandre-Collier: Yes, not only with the accumulation of scandals, but above all because of the chain reactions of Boris Johnson who gets entangled in lies and denial. This is what poses the most problems, not only for the opposition, but also for the members of his own party where there is a growing uproar. There, either he resigns on his own, which in my opinion will not take place since he announced in September that he intended to stay for ten years and do more than Margaret Thatcher, or 15% of Conservative MPs demand a motion of censure and he will then have to gain the confidence of half of his group to be able to stay in power.

Could the Conservatives take this risk and profit from the relative weakness of Labor?

The most likely scenario, it would be rather than following the excuses that we could observe today, which consist mainly in calming things down in his own camp, Boris Johnson will await the verdict of the current investigation. In my opinion, the report will be delivered in the spring, around the time of the local elections. If the conclusions are favorable and the local elections are favorable to the Conservatives, he will have a good excuse to stay.

Are the criticisms only aimed at his management of the epidemic?

They were aimed first at its management of the epidemic, but there, patience is crumbling within the conservative camp. Boris Johnson has been very fond of lies for several years, even since his past as a journalist in the 90s. The way he reacts to scandals is problematic. He systematically denies. He sinks into a number of lies and denials. He hijacks reality, that’s what starts to pose a problem.
